My kids have been coughing non-stop for the past month and their allergies are going crazy. I finally pulled their wooden toy chest away from the wall in our spare bedroom and found a bunch of black, fuzzy spots hidden behind it. The wall feels damp, probably from a slow AC leak I didn't know about. How dangerous is this for my family and what’s the best way to get it professionally cleaned and fixed here in Dubai?

The black mold you've discovered, likely Stachybotrys chartarum, is a serious concern, especially for children with respiratory sensitivities. The persistent coughing and aggravated allergies are classic indicators of exposure to mycotoxins and mold spores. Given the dampness from the AC leak, this is a textbook case of the high-humidity and condensation issues we commonly see in Dubai's climate, where year-round AC use can lead to hidden leaks and ideal conditions for such growth.
This is not a situation for DIY cleaning. Disturbing the mold without proper containment will aerosolize the spores, significantly increasing your family's exposure and contaminating other areas of your home. The remediation process requires a professional approach. In the UAE, reputable mold remediation companies, like ours at Saniservice, adhere to strict IICRC (Institute of Inspection Cleaning and Restoration Certification) standards. The correct protocol involves: 1. Professional Inspection & Testing: To identify the full extent of contamination and the specific mold species. 2. Containment: Sealing the area with physical barriers and negative air pressure to prevent cross-contamination. 3. Removal & Remediation: Safely disposing of severely contaminated porous materials (like the affected drywall) and using specialized antimicrobial agents on salvageable surfaces. 4. Drying & Repair: Addressing the root cause—the AC leak—to ensure the area is completely dried before repairs are made.
